Étang de Lers or Lake of Lers is a natural lake in the Ariège department (France).

Geology

A Lherzolite from Lers.

Lherzolite, an ultramafic rock, has its type locality at Étang de Lers. The name is derived from the old spelling "Étang de Lherz".[1]
